What Half‑Ton Ratings Really Mean—and Why They Matter

“Half‑ton” is a nickname, not a promise. The real story lives on door‑jamb stickers and owner’s manuals, where numbers like payload, tow rating, and axle limits quietly decide what you can move. Before you fall in love with a shiny dump trailer, translate the alphabet soup: GVWR (maximum allowed weight of the truck or trailer when loaded), GAWR (axle limits), GCWR (combined limit for truck and trailer), and payload (what the truck can carry—people, fuel, gear, and tongue weight). For trailers, GVWR and curb weight reveal payload capacity. For pickups, payload and the receiver’s tongue‑weight rating decide how much of a loaded trailer can safely rest on the hitch.

Most half‑ton pickups list factory tow ratings roughly between 7,000 and 12,000 pounds, depending on engine, axle ratio, bed length, and cab configuration. Payload often ranges from about 1,400 to 2,200 pounds, and that number disappears faster than you expect. Add a driver, a helper, a toolbox, and suddenly your available payload shrinks. Tongue weight—typically 10–15% of the loaded trailer weight—counts against truck payload. That means a 7,000‑pound loaded trailer can push 700 to 1,050 pounds onto your hitch, before cargo or passengers. It’s why pairing by “tow rating” alone can be misleading; payload and receiver ratings are frequently the first bottlenecks.

Safety regulations also matter. Many jurisdictions require functioning trailer brakes beyond certain thresholds (often 3,000 pounds or less). A proportional brake controller helps match braking force to deceleration, reducing stopping distances and heat. Class IV or V receivers and 2 or 2‑5/16‑inch couplers carry their own ratings; your setup is only as strong as its weakest link. Finally, remember that dump trailers are unique: loads can shift, and dense materials like gravel can spike tongue weight if loaded forward of the axles. Treat the spec sheet as your checklist and the scale as your truth serum.

Key rating reminders:
– Truck payload must cover people, gear, and trailer tongue weight.
– Tongue weight is commonly 10–15% of the loaded trailer.
– You cannot exceed GVWR, GAWR, receiver rating, tire ratings, or GCWR.
– Legal brake requirements vary; check local rules and equip accordingly.

Sizes and Configurations That Fit Half‑Ton Duty

Dump trailers that pair well with half‑ton pickups tend to live in the compact to mid‑size range. Common bed footprints include 5×8, 5×10, 6×10, and 6×12 feet. Wall heights often run 18–24 inches, with optional side extensions. You’ll see both single‑axle and tandem‑axle layouts; tandem configurations with 7,000–10,000‑pound GVWR are popular for their stability and braking, while lighter single‑axle 3,500‑pound GVWR units suit very light‑duty work. Curb weights vary widely—roughly 1,200–1,800 pounds for smaller single‑axle units and 2,000–3,000+ pounds for tandem‑axle models with heavier frames and scissor lifts. Those base weights matter because they subtract directly from trailer payload and also influence tongue weight once loaded.

Think in cubic yards and material density. A 6×10 bed with 24‑inch walls holds about 4.4 cubic yards level‑full; a 5×10 at 24 inches holds roughly 3.7 yards. But materials don’t weigh the same:
– Mulch: ~400–800 lb/yd³ (light but bulky)
– Dry wood chips: ~500–1,000 lb/yd³
– Topsoil (moist): ~1,800–2,700 lb/yd³
– Crushed stone or gravel: ~2,700–3,000 lb/yd³
– Asphalt millings: ~2,000–2,600 lb/yd³

Do the math before you load. Four cubic yards of mulch might weigh 1,600–3,200 pounds—easy on most half‑ton‑friendly trailers. Four cubic yards of gravel could weigh 10,800–12,000 pounds—well beyond what a compact dump trailer and half‑ton pairing should carry. That’s why many owners choose a 6×10 or 6×12 tandem‑axle trailer with a 7,000–9,990‑pound GVWR: it offers usable space for bulk materials while keeping the loaded weight within a typical half‑ton’s tow and payload envelope when you limit dense cargo volume.

Beyond size, look at deck height, frame architecture, and axle placement. Lower decks are easier to load by hand, more stable when dumping, and keep the center of gravity friendly. Tandem axles with equalizers distribute loads and ride smoothly on rough driveways. Side options, tarp systems, and ramp pockets expand versatility for landscaping gear. For metal thickness, 10–14‑gauge steel is common: thicker floors and integrated crossmembers resist denting from rock and brick. Walk past glossy paint and ask the real questions: What’s the trailer’s actual payload after accounting for curb weight? How tall are the sides? Where do the axles sit relative to the center of the bed? Those answers shape safe, repeatable performance.

Features That Pay Off: Hydraulics, Brakes, Frames, and More

Dump trailers look similar at a glance, but small engineering choices change how they live and work behind a half‑ton. Start with the lift system. Scissor lifts create favorable leverage and bed stability across the stroke, helpful when you’re off‑camber on a jobsite or clearing sticky clay. Dual‑ram systems can be lighter and cost‑effective, while telescopic cylinders offer high initial lift but may concentrate forces. Any of these can serve well when properly matched to bed length, hinge geometry, and intended payload.

Hydraulic power usually comes from a 12‑volt pump fed by a deep‑cycle battery (often Group 24 or 27). A higher‑capacity battery means more dumps per charge; a built‑in charger that uses the 7‑way connector or a dedicated 110‑volt charger makes life easier. Cold‑weather hydraulic fluid protects cycle times in winter. Consider a battery cutoff switch to reduce parasitic draws. For beds, a steel floor with robust crossmembers on short centers resists oil‑canning; look for tiedowns welded to the frame, not just the sheet metal. A front toolbox with space for the pump, battery, and chains keeps essentials tidy.

Braking and running gear deserve priority on half‑ton pairings. Electric brakes on both axles provide smoother, shorter stops than single‑axle braking, and self‑adjusting drum hardware can simplify upkeep. The breakaway kit must be functional, and legally it’s not optional in many jurisdictions. Tire choices matter: ST‑rated trailer tires with adequate load index (e.g., Load Range D or E in common 15‑inch sizes) should be inflated to sidewall specs when towing heavy. Easy‑lube hubs make seasonal maintenance less of a chore, and a center‑jack or drop‑leg jack stabilizes tongue weight changes when loading by hand.

Details that raise day‑to‑day usability:
– Combo barn/spreader gates let you tailgate gravel or swing open for bulky debris.
– A heavy‑duty tarp kit controls flying debris and meets local covering rules.
– A-frame couplers sized correctly (2 or 2‑5/16 inches) match the receiver rating.
– Longer tongues improve cab‑to‑corner clearance and back‑up manners.
– Sealed wiring harnesses and grommeted LED lighting fight corrosion and vibration.

None of these features are flashy, but they reduce downtime, protect your truck’s limited payload, and make tough jobs feel routine.

Matching Scenarios: Three Build Sheets and Load Math

Numbers come alive when you plug in real tasks. Below are three common pairings, each using conservative estimates. Always verify your own stickers and, when in doubt, weigh at a public scale.

Scenario A: Homeowner projects and seasonal cleanups. Truck payload: 1,650 lb. Receiver tongue rating: 1,100 lb weight‑carrying. Tow rating: 8,800 lb. Trailer: 6×10 tandem, 7,000 lb GVWR, 2,200 lb empty. Trailer payload: 4,800 lb. With tongue weight at ~12%, a 6,000 lb loaded trailer would put ~720 lb on the hitch—within receiver and truck payload when two adults (say 350 lb total) and 100 lb of tools ride along, leaving roughly 480 lb of payload cushion. Loads that fit: up to ~3 cubic yards of topsoil at 1,800 lb/yd³ (~5,400 lb) would be too heavy—scale back to ~2.3 yd³ (~4,140 lb). For mulch at ~600 lb/yd³, 3.5–4 yd³ (2,100–2,400 lb) is comfortable.

Scenario B: Landscaping side‑hustle with mixed materials. Truck payload: 1,800 lb. Tow rating: 9,500 lb. Trailer: 6×12 tandem, 9,990 lb GVWR, 2,800 lb empty. Trailer payload: 7,190 lb. Keep tongue weight near 12% by loading slightly forward of axle center. For river rock at ~2,800 lb/yd³, two yards approaches 5,600 lb of cargo; combined with trailer weight, you’re at ~8,400 lb—a good match for the tow rating with ~1,000 lb tongue weight. With two crew members (350 lb) and 150 lb of tools, you still keep truck payload in check, though you’re closer to limits. Mulch days will be easy; dense aggregate days require strict volume control.

Scenario C: Farm chores and storm cleanup. Truck payload: 1,500 lb. Tow rating: 7,500 lb. Trailer: 5×10 tandem, 7,000 lb GVWR, 1,900 lb empty. Trailer payload: 5,100 lb. Hauling fence posts, brush, and a compact pallet of feed? The pallet might weigh ~2,000 lb, plus 500 lb of brush. Total trailer weight ~4,400 lb, with ~530 lb tongue weight (12%). Even with two riders (320 lb) and a dog crate plus tools (~130 lb), you remain under payload. Add a small tractor implement? Likely too much for this combo—use two trips.

Rules of thumb to keep you honest:
– Tongue weight in the 10–15% window tames sway and helps braking.
– Dense materials demand strict volume limits; use a shovel as your governor.
– If you’re within 10% of any rating, weigh it. Scales are cheap insurance.
– Ride quality and stopping distance change markedly near the limit; leave margin when routes include steep grades or heat.

With a little math and a lot of honesty, a half‑ton and a compact dump trailer can be a remarkably capable pair—so long as you load for the numbers you have, not the numbers you wish you had.

Towing Setup, Driving Technique, and Care That Extend the Life of Your Rig

Good gear still needs good habits. Start with a methodical pre‑trip: torque lug nuts, check tire pressure (cold, to the sidewall rating), test lights and brakes, confirm breakaway battery charge, and inspect the coupler latch, safety chains (crossed under the tongue), and jack clearance. Set your brake controller gain where a firm stop doesn’t lock the trailer’s wheels; re‑tune in the rain or with lighter loads. Load heavy material low and slightly forward of the axles to hit that 10–15% tongue‑weight window. Secure debris with a tarp to protect your following distance and your reputation.

On the road, think smooth, not fast. Leave extra following distance and favor earlier, lighter brake applications to manage heat. Downshift early on long descents. Expect longer stopping distances when the bed is full and plan lane changes with trailer length in mind. A weight‑distribution hitch can help re‑balance axle loads on some setups; use only if all components—the receiver, the coupler, and the trailer frame—are rated and the manufacturer allows it. Wide‑angle mirrors or clip‑ons expand your view of traffic and the trailer’s tires, where trouble often begins.

Dump‑site discipline matters. Park on level ground when possible, chock wheels, and verify overhead clearance before raising the bed. Sticky loads may hang up; lift in short pulses and, if needed, lower and rearrange before trying again. Never crawl under a raised bed without mechanical supports. After the dump, close gate latches fully and stow ramps securely to prevent shifted weight from forcing them open. Mud and salt shorten trailer life, so rinse the undercarriage and inspect wiring grommets after messy jobs.

Simple upkeep that pays off:
– Grease suspension equalizers and hub fittings per the service interval.
– Top off hydraulic fluid with the recommended spec, especially in cold weather.
– Charge the battery after heavy cycling; consider a solar maintainer if stored outdoors.
– Touch up chips and scrapes to slow rust; watch high‑impact zones behind the tires.
– Replace tires by age and condition, not just tread—sidewall cracks end trips.

Put it all together—careful setup, respectful speeds, and steady maintenance—and your half‑ton and dump trailer will feel composed, predictable, and ready for the next load without drama.
